Output 0598cb3bcc0c06f7c4cf4659669671f9c12a4445f414d9946b3a4090edff31f9:4

value
85985645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a6d23bd8970798249116295ccce2e425bf2fa60 OP_EQUAL
address
3CrM76mDmdeTjUQ3tT1vebF4Lok7GLYn4f
transaction
0598cb3bcc0c06f7c4cf4659669671f9c12a4445f414d9946b3a4090edff31f9
spent
true